Account Linking Required
By PWE_BranFlakes @ December 11, 2012 at 6:30pm

Our promotional account linking period has ended and linking is now mandatory. If you have not linked your account yet, you will need to do so in order to continue playing Star Trek Online or signing into the website.
NOTE: If you are using a PWE account, no action is needed.
How do I link my accounts?
There are a few ways. If you have both a Cryptic Account and a Perfect World account, you can link them together. If you have a Cryptic-only account, you can link it to a new Perfect World account, and vice versa. Below are various methods to link an account, please follow the one that best matches your situation.
Cryptic users: it is now necessary to link your account to a Perfect World account.
NOTE: If you registered for a new account after January 1, 2012 you already have a Perfect World account. If you do not have a second, older Cryptic account, then no linking is required and you can use your account to play Star Trek Online and Champions Online.
For separate, existing CRYPTIC and PERFECT WORLD accounts:
1. Navigate to the Star Trek Online website (http://sto.perfectworld.com/)
2. Click on “Register/Login” in the upper right corner of the screen
3. Enter your Cryptic User Name and password
4. Click 'YES' when asked if you have an existing Perfect World account
5. Enter your PWE User Name and Password where prompted to complete linking
NOTE: Once the accounts are linked, you will need to use your Perfect World user name and password to log in.
For a CRYPTIC account with no existing PERFECT WORLD account:
1. Navigate to the Star Trek Online website (http://sto.perfectworld.com/)
2. Click on “Register/Login” in the upper right corner of the screen
3. Enter your Cryptic User Name and password
4. Click 'NO' when asked if you have an existing Perfect World account
5. Follow the on-screen instructions to create a new Perfect World account and complete linking
NOTE: Once the accounts are linked, you will need to use your Perfect World user name and password to log in.
Occasionally you may see a message saying the account you're trying to link is already linked. This usually happens if you have already used your Perfect World account to play a Cryptic game. Contact Customer Service here if you feel you’re seeing this message in error.
More information about the account linking process, including a FAQ, can be found here.

Some tips for those "Linking" thier account now... • Make sure you create your Perfect World Account Seperately! • Make sure if you have STO on Steam, that your Steam Wallet is linked FIRST • Link the accounts via your Cryptic Account Login, it is more difficult to do via the Login Screen itself • Linked accounts will over-write your Forum Account, anything you had on there WILL be lost • Always make sure you have a backup of your Serial Codes (available via your Account Manager) • DO NOT Link your accounts via Perfect World Account Manager, this WILL create a NEW Cryptic Account Just make sure you follow all the information provided on the STO Website, and you will be able to link your accounts fine.
